首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

调用实例方法“append”时没有完全匹配的项

调用实例方法"append"时没有完全匹配的项通常指在使用特定编程语言中的列表、数组或字符串类型的数据结构时,尝试向其中添加元素或字符时出现错误。

在这种情况下,可能发生以下情况之一:

  1. 参数类型错误:调用"append"方法时,传入的参数类型与方法所期望的类型不匹配。例如,尝试将一个整数添加到字符串列表中。
  2. 参数个数错误:调用"append"方法时,传入的参数个数与方法所期望的参数个数不匹配。例如,尝试传入多个参数,而方法只期望一个参数。
  3. 方法不存在:调用"append"方法时,所调用的对象或数据结构不支持该方法。例如,尝试向一个整数对象中调用"append"方法,而整数对象并没有"append"方法。

解决这个问题的方法取决于具体的编程语言和数据结构。以下是一些常见的解决方法:

  1. 检查参数类型:确保传入的参数与方法所期望的类型匹配。如果参数类型不匹配,可以尝试使用适当的类型转换函数或方法将参数转换为正确的类型。
  2. 检查参数个数:确保传入的参数个数与方法所期望的参数个数匹配。如果参数个数不匹配,可以检查方法的文档或参考资料,确保传入正确的参数个数。
  3. 查看文档或参考资料:如果方法不存在或不适用于所调用的对象或数据结构,可以查阅相关的文档或参考资料,了解可用的方法或替代方法。

根据这个问答内容,由于不提及任何特定的云计算品牌,无法提供具体的产品链接。但是,不同的云计算提供商通常会提供类似的基础服务,例如计算实例、数据库服务、网络服务等,可以在相应的云计算提供商的官方文档或网站上找到相关的产品和服务介绍。

总之,解决调用实例方法"append"时没有完全匹配的项的问题需要详细了解编程语言、数据结构和所使用的特定库或框架,并参考相应的文档和资料来解决问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 深入理解 Java 并发之 synchronized 实现原理

    线程安全是并发编程中的重要关注点,应该注意到的是,造成线程安全问题的主要诱因有两点,一是存在共享数据(也称临界资源),二是存在多条线程共同操作共享数据。因此为了解决这个问题,我们可能需要这样一个方案,当存在多个线程操作共享数据时,需要保证同一时刻有且只有一个线程在操作共享数据,其他线程必须等到该线程处理完数据后再进行,这种方式有个高尚的名称叫互斥锁,即能达到互斥访问目的的锁,也就是说当一个共享数据被当前正在访问的线程加上互斥锁后,在同一个时刻,其他线程只能处于等待的状态,直到当前线程处理完毕释放该锁。在 J

    08

    dubbo源码学习三——暴露服务exporter、invoker

    前面我们知道通过自定义标签,我们可以定位到相关标签的解析,同时梳理出三个重要的bean:ServiceBean、ReferenceBean、ConfigCenterBean。而通过Servicebean,可以看到ServiceConfig中有我们关注的export方法,而通过export,我们可以看到其暴露服务,又分为本地暴露和远程暴露两种,而暴露之前,会进行配置的检查,然后进行url的组装操作,接着进行exporter,而暴露之前,会进行getInvoker操作。而在getInvoker操作中,首先会进行适配,然后进行动态代理模板生成,生成class文件。而export操作中,进入到RegisterProtocol中,export又分为暴露doLocalExport(originInvoker, providerUrl)——>protocol.export(invokerDelegate)——>DubboProtocol#export(Invoker<T> invoker),完成配置的放入map之后,进行服务器开启openServer(url),进行双重校验创建服务器createServer(url)-——> Exchangers.bind(url, requestHandler)——>getExchanger(url).bind(url, handler)——>HanderExchanger#bind(URL url, ExchangeHandler handler)——>Transporters.bind(url, new DecodeHandler(new HeaderExchangeHandler(handler)))——> getTransporter().bind(url, handler)——>NettyTransporter#NettyServer(url, listener)——>NettyServer#doOpen()_——>ServerBootstrap# bind(final SocketAddress localAddress),进行配置的和注册、订阅过程。暴露的过程又是首先进行适配,然后适配之后,进行到dubboProtocol中,进行getInvoker操作。

    03
    领券